Output 70d3ecf1dbbf3e55eebec4e520e855e421aa3a7141e002f5885f8bcc942bba07:1

value
290294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 feb5fddd629c4836e4a9140ff9ac13e6f9a2df86 OP_EQUAL
address
3QuoaGfQ5dVXvBNnFEnCASfLy5i6Nvyqwj
transaction
70d3ecf1dbbf3e55eebec4e520e855e421aa3a7141e002f5885f8bcc942bba07
confirmations
416293
spent
true